    My sister asked me to make a wedding quilt for some friends getting married in August. I do not know these people so asked what their colour preferences would be, the answer came back Pebble and cream?????????????? This is my interpretation!!! Just hope it fits the bill!! The pattern is called Barbed Wire Fence from the Twosey-Foursey Quilts Book by Cathy Wierzbicki. It was made with Jelly Rolls of Lecien fabrics Antique Range, which I have had for about 2 years! (They do get used eventually!!) It will be off to Longarmer next week!!
